Angrignon

The neighbourhood of Angrignon can be found in the city of Montréal, Quebec, which is located in the Greater Montreal metropolitan area.

Transportation

No matter the medium of transportation, it is rather convenient to travel in Angrignon. The transit service in this part of the city is fairly good. In particular, there is Angrignon Station with access to the Ligne 1 - Verte. House owners are served by about 20 bus lines, and bus stops are generally around the corner. Getting around by foot is also feasible for house buyers in this part of Montréal; many daily errands can be run without the use of a car. It is convenient to commute by bike in Angrignon as it is a flat ride to most locations, and the cycling network is moderately comprehensive.

Services

It is a short stroll to get to schools and daycares from most properties for sale in this part of the city. At the elementary level, there are both public and private schools. Regarding eating, the nearest supermarket in this part of Montréal is generally only a short walk away. Additionally, Angrignon is a fairly good place in which to go out to eat, and a small variety of cafes can be found as well.

Character

Angrignon offers a calm atmosphere and will appeal to home buyers who enjoy spending time outdoors. This neighbourhood is very quiet, as there are generally low levels of noise from traffic. Lastly, there is a fair amount of greenery in this area as the tree canopy coverage for the majority of streets is good. Getting to parks from many locations in the neighbourhood, such as Parc Ignace-Bourget and Parc du Bois-des-Caryers, is very easy since there are a few of them nearby for residents to visit.

Housing

In Angrignon, around 40% of dwellings are small apartment buildings, and the rest are mainly large apartment buildings and duplexes. This neighbourhood offers mainly three bedroom and two bedroom homes. The population residing in this part of the city is evenly split between owners and renters. About one third of homes in this area were constructed after the year 2000, while many of the remaining buildings were constructed pre-1960 and in the 1960s.
